Why Famous:
Literary Legacy and Industrial Importance It is famous for being the primary entry point to the industrial city of Barauni. The statue of Dinkar makes it a site of literary pilgrimage. The statue of Dinkar makes it a site of literary pilgrimage. It is also well-known as the "Zero Mile" of the region, marking the starting point for distance measurements for many major roads in Bihar. -
Architecture:
Modern Civic Infrastructure Dimension: The chowk area spans about 2 acres of road space. The central feature is the bronze statue of Ramdhari Singh Dinkar, which stands about 15 feet tall on a raised pedestal. The central feature is the bronze statue of Ramdhari Singh Dinkar, which stands about 15 feet tall on a raised pedestal. The surrounding infrastructure includes wide highways and flyovers designed to manage heavy industrial traffic. The pedestal often features inscriptions of the poet’s famous verses. -
How To Reach:
The Hub of All Transport By Air: Patna Airport is roughly 120 KMS away.
By Train: Barauni Junction is only 5 KMS from the chowk.
By Road: It is the junction of NH 31 and NH 28.
